Electric hair removers have become a popular choice for those seeking a quick and effective solution for hair removal. Unlike razors, which can cause cuts and irritation, electric hair removers offer a safer alternative that minimizes the risk of nicks and bumps. These devices work by using various methods, such as oscillating blades or pulsed light technology, to remove hair from the root or cut it close to the skin.
One of the key benefits of electric hair removers is their convenience. They are typically cordless, making them easy to use anywhere, whether at home or while traveling. Additionally, many models are designed for wet and dry use, allowing users to choose their preferred method of hair removal, whether or on dry skin.
When considering an electric hair remover, it's essential to look for features such as adjustable speed settings, different attachments for various body areas, and ease of cleaning. Customer-approved models often come with ergonomic designs that enhance comfort during use.
